Understanding Nitrous Systems

Nitrous oxide (N2O) is a colorless gas that, when injected into the engine, allows for more fuel to be burned, resulting in increased power output. There are two main types of nitrous systems: dry and wet.

  • Dry System: Adds nitrous only, relying on the engine’s fuel system to provide extra fuel.
  • Wet System: Introduces both nitrous and fuel, ensuring a balanced mixture for combustion.

Step-by-Step Installation Process

Step 1: Prepare Your Vehicle

Ensure your vehicle is parked on a flat surface and the ignition is off. Disconnect the battery to prevent any electrical issues during installation.

Step 2: Mount the Nitrous Bottle

Choose a suitable location for the nitrous bottle, typically in the trunk or cargo area. Secure the bottle using the provided brackets and ensure it is upright.

Step 3: Install the Nitrous Lines

Run the nitrous lines from the bottle to the engine bay. Use grommets to protect the lines from sharp edges. Ensure the lines are securely fastened and free from kinks.

Step 4: Install the Solenoids

Mount the nitrous and fuel solenoids in the engine bay. Connect the nitrous line to the nitrous solenoid and the fuel line to the fuel solenoid. Ensure all connections are tight.

Step 5: Connect Electrical Wiring

Run the electrical wiring from the solenoids to the vehicle’s ignition system. Follow the manufacturer’s instructions for wiring connections. Use electrical tape and wire connectors for secure connections.

Step 6: Install the Jets

Choose the appropriate jets based on your desired horsepower increase. Install the jets in the nitrous line according to the manufacturer’s specifications.

Step 7: Test the System

Reconnect the battery and turn on the ignition. Open the nitrous bottle and check for leaks by spraying a soapy water solution on the connections. If bubbles form, tighten the connections.

Step 8: Take It for a Spin

Once you have confirmed that there are no leaks, take your vehicle for a test drive. Gradually engage the nitrous system to experience the power increase. Monitor engine performance and make adjustments as needed.
